Transparency International Australia (TI) CEO Ms Lillywhite told the SENATE Committee:
“It has devastating impacts both in Australia and overseas and can be reasonably argued it is driving up property prices in Australia and locking many Australians out of owning their own home,”
While she noted:
-it would be difficult to track down records or documentation
“We know that we do have this gaping hole in our law, that does mean that Australia is a more attractive destination than others,” she said.
–TI has called for reforms to target Australia’s “weak” anti-money laundering (AML) regime and to introduce a public register of beneficial ownership
–AUSTRAC reaffirmed to the committee that the “use of real estate is an established method of money laundering internationally”
-and reported criminals may also renovate and improve real estate – thereby increasing the value of their properties and potentially profiting if they sell
–Australia is one of a few countries that are yet to introduce the Tranche 2 reforms to its anti-money laundering laws; including lawyers, accountants and real estate professionals
.only Australia, Haiti and Madagascar
HOWEVER the Real Estate Institute of Australia (REIA) has pushed back against the government implementing the Tranche 2 reforms.
-insisting that the changes could impose burdensome costs on 47,000-odd agencies; which could be passed on to home buyers and tenants
REIA president Adrian Kelly rejected that the cost for each Australian agency would correlate with that of New Zealand practitioners, totalling around $10,000 for Kiwi firms.
-and submitted it would be closer to $50,000 for an Australian real estate agency
